Ingredients
- 2 cups shredded chicken
- 1 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 cup flour
- 3 large eggs
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 2 tablespoons chopped fresh herbs (such as parsley or chives)
- Cooking spray or oil for baking
Directions
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) and prepare a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the shredded chicken, Parmesan cheese, and chopped herbs, mixing completely.
- In another bowl, whisk together the flour and eggs until smooth. Add in salt and pepper, then stir until combined.
- Gently fold the chicken mixture into the batter until well incorporated.
- Scoop a spoonful of the mixture and shape it into bombs, placing them on the prepared baking sheet.
- Spray the tops lightly with cooking spray or drizzle with oil to promote browning.
- Bake for about 25-30 minutes, or until golden brown and cooked through.
Tips for Perfecting Parmesan Cloud Chicken Bombs
Technique
Mastering the technique behind Parmesan Cloud Chicken Bombs enhances their overall taste and texture. Pay attention to the mixing process. Overmixing the batter can lead to dense bombs rather than the intended light, fluffy outcome. Gently folding the chicken mixture ensures air remains in the batter, keeping the texture airy.
Baking at the correct temperature is crucial. An oven that is too hot can cause the outside to cook faster than the inside. Ensure an even cooking environment by placing the pan in the center of the oven.
Experiment with additional seasonings if desired. Adding garlic powder or smoked paprika to the batter can elevate the flavors even more. Adjusting herbs to your taste can personalize this dish, making it perfect for your family’s palate.
Tips/Tricks
Keep some tips in mind to make your Parmesan Cloud Chicken Bombs shine. First, opt for high-quality cheese to enhance flavors. Freshly grated cheese often offers a richer taste than pre-shredded varieties.
Using leftover chicken can save time and effort. If you have rotisserie chicken on hand, simply shred it and incorporate it into the recipe.
Storing Parmesan Cloud Chicken Bombs correctly ensures they maintain their integrity. Allow them to cool completely before transferring them to an airtight container. Proper storage prevents them from becoming soggy and helps preserve notes of flavor.

Troubleshooting/Variations
Even experienced cooks face challenges now and then. If your Parmesan Cloud Chicken Bombs don’t come out as planned, assess what might have gone wrong. Underbaking can lead to a raw center, while overbaking can create a dry texture.
Not all chicken breasts are the same. Variations in size may also affect cooking times. Always verify doneness with a meat thermometer, which should read 165°F (74°C) for chicken.
Feel free to adapt the recipe based on your preferences. For a spicy kick, add chopped jalapeños or red pepper flakes into the chicken mixture. If you want a healthier approach, try using whole wheat flour instead of regular flour.

Pairings/Storage
Pair these Parmesan Cloud Chicken Bombs with fresh salads or roasted vegetables. A crisp green salad dressed in lemon vinaigrette complements the rich, flavorful clouds perfectly.
When it comes to storage, leftovers can last for about three days in the refrigerator. Store them in an airtight container to maintain their deliciousness and texture. For longer preservation, consider freezing them. Reheat in the oven for a crispy exterior that almost mimics the fresh-baked texture.
